I have a question about the tabbed product descriptions. I looked at the instructions and it said to use the banner manager to change the content of the Details tab. So this means adding some detail that would be the same across the board for all products? If I wanted a tab that I could have different details for groups of products, and that I could change on a mass level with Easy Populate, would I need different addons or is there a way to do it with this? I'm thinking I need something like Tabbed Products Pro and Numinix Product Fields to add the columns to Easy Populate, does this sound right? And if I did this, do you know if it would change the product description tabs that come with this, or would it just add the additional tabs that I created with the addons?

Re: Winchester Black Responsive Template
Hi,
I've found a problem with Chrome browser. First take a look at this test site: http://www.viaincenso.com
If you load it with Firefox it's all fine but if You load it in Chrome the Logo got modified (it's smaller than should be).
Doing some search I've found that the CSS line in charge shoulde be the /includes/templates/override/css/stylesheet.css at line 87 (should be different cause I modified something):
#logoWrapper{
float:left;
width:30%;
margin-bottom: 0px;
}
If You change the width to 100% the logo go back to the size it should have, but the menu move to left. This does not happen in Firefox
Any idea how to fix it?

Yes, that is exactly how you will fix the width. If you want to use a logo that is wider than that shown in the demo you may have to make other adjustments to the header.
It is not a problem with chrome or the template. Chrome is interpreting the css correctly.
